Copy a Set of Files to a New Data Physical File on IBM i

This example copies (in text mode, and using the * wildcard) a set of files from a remote UNIX system to a data physical file on IBM i. The data file does not exist on IBM i; UDM is instructed to create it.

The data set is allocated based on the local UDM allocation attributes. UDM provides default attributes that can be changed to meet local requirements. The UDM defaults, as delivered, create a data physical file with a logical record length of 92 and maximum members of 1.

This example changes the record length to 80 and the maximum members to unlimited (nomax).
